How Empanada and Sociabble compare

Sociabble sells into large enterprises (e.g. AXA, Coca-Cola, Capgemini) with custom pricing tiered by user count—from Bronze tiers aimed at hundreds of users up to Enterprise at tens of thousands. There is typically no self-serve trial; implementations are often measured in months (~3 months to launch in common references, with longer paths to ROI).

That scale is a feature for global frontline programs and a mismatch for a 5–50 person agency that only needs employees posting on LinkedIn. Empanada accepts a smaller scope on purpose: AI-drafted LinkedIn posts, review, and publish—without a multi-module employee experience rollout.

Where the products overlap

Both support employee sharing of company content with gamification (points/leaderboards) and AI-assisted content experiences. Sociabble wraps advocacy inside a much broader Poppulo employee experience stack; Empanada stops at LinkedIn advocacy.

If you need HQ-to-frontline comms, knowledge management, and advocacy in one vendor, Sociabble/Poppulo is in category. If those systems already exist (or you do not need them), Empanada avoids paying for—and implementing—an intranet-class platform.

What to expect if you evaluate both

Budget calendar time for Sociabble's sales and implementation cycle; ask for Bronze/Enterprise tier thresholds and time-to-value for your region. For Empanada, ask for a short pilot with publish-rate success criteria.

Do not expect Empanada to replace Sociabble's internal news, surveys, or recognition features—those are out of scope by design.

Frequently asked questions

Is Empanada a Sociabble alternative?

For LinkedIn employee advocacy at small/mid-market scale—yes. Sociabble (Poppulo) is the better fit when you need enterprise employee experience, intranet, and advocacy together.

Is Sociabble still Sociabble after the Poppulo deal?

Sociabble was acquired into Poppulo (2026). Expect the product to sit inside a broader employee experience portfolio—evaluate current packaging with their sales team.

How do implementation timelines compare?

Public and buyer references often cite ~3 months to launch Sociabble and longer to full ROI. Empanada is designed for pilots measured in days to a few weeks.

Can Empanada replace Sociabble's internal comms?

No. Empanada is LinkedIn advocacy only.

How does pricing compare?

Sociabble is custom and tiered by user count with enterprise minimums that implicitly exclude very small teams. Empanada is built for smaller programs—compare quotes rather than list prices.
